Funeral Pricing and Costs

All funeral directors are legally required to publish a price list for a standardised set of products and services. This is to help you think through your options to make an informed choice, and to allow you to compare prices between funeral directors.

Our Family Caring for Yours

Established in 1964, Cliff Bradley & Sons has grown from strength to strength, building on a strong reputation for providing a friendly, compassionate and professional funeral service to those in Gainsborough and the surrounding areas. With over 50 years of experience, we are proud to be an independent family run and owned business with two local branches. Our staff are trained and qualified to act as professional and confident advisors, who ensure that funeral arrangements are carried out with efficiency and the dignity that this most difficult occasion demands.
